Placenta encapsulation is the process of preparing your placenta after birth by steaming, dehydrating, and grinding it into a fine powder, then placing it into easy-to-take capsules. Many new parents choose encapsulation as a natural way to support postpartum recovery, energy, and balance.

Some people report improved mood, energy, and milk supply, as well as a smoother postpartum recovery. However, current research—including findings summarized by Evidence Based Birth®—has not confirmed these effects in clinical studies. While scientific evidence is limited, many families choose encapsulation for its traditional and holistic appeal.

When prepared by a trained professional like myself following proper food safety standards, placenta encapsulation is generally considered low-risk. I follow strict sanitation protocols and do not process placentas from clients with infections such as Group B Strep or hepatitis.

The placenta is gently steamed, dehydrated at safe temperatures, and ground into a fine powder before being placed into vegetarian capsules. The process typically takes 24–48 hours and is done in my home.

It’s best to book your encapsulation by the third trimester so I can prepare supplies and instructions for your birth team. After delivery, the placenta should be refrigerated or stored on ice within a few hours until pickup or processing begins.
